Virginia required documents

Virginia requires mortgage lenders to provide a settlement statement and a Reg Z disclosure to the borrower prior to closing (§ 6.2-1615). Additionally, a mortgage broker who also acts as a real estate broker or salesperson must conspicuously provide a specific written disclosure at the time mortgage broker services are first offered, containing the language set forth in § 6.2-1616 C.
